Compartir a través de


estructura KSPROPERTY_CROSSBAR_PININFO_S (ksmedia.h)

La estructura de KSPROPERTY_CROSSBAR_PININFO_S describe la información de patillas entre barras para un dispositivo.

Sintaxis

typedef struct {
  KSPROPERTY     Property;
  KSPIN_DATAFLOW Direction;
  ULONG          Index;
  ULONG          PinType;
  ULONG          RelatedPinIndex;
  KSPIN_MEDIUM   Medium;
} KSPROPERTY_CROSSBAR_PININFO_S, *PKSPROPERTY_CROSSBAR_PININFO_S;

Miembros

Property

Especifica una estructura KSPROPERTY inicializada que describe el conjunto de propiedades, el identificador de propiedad y el tipo de solicitud.

Direction

Especifica la dirección proporcionada por el minidriver del flujo de datos para el pin especificado en Index. Este valor puede ser KSPIN_DATAFLOW_IN o KSPIN_DATAFLOW_OUT.

Index

Especifica el índice de base cero del pin para el que se consulta información entre barras cruzadas. Los pines de entrada se consultan independientemente de los pines de salida.

PinType

Especifica el tipo de conector físico proporcionado por minidriver. Este miembro debe establecerse en uno de los valores enumerados KS_PhysicalConnectorType definidos en ksmedia.h:

KS_PhysConn_Video_Tuner

KS_PhysConn_Video_Composite

KS_PhysConn_Video_Svideo

KS_PhysConn_Video_RGB

KS_PhysConn_Video_YRYBY

KS_PhysConn_Video_SerialDigital

KS_PhysConn_Video_ParallelDigital

KS_PhysConn_Video_SCSI

KS_PhysConn_Video_AUX

KS_PhysConn_Video_Video_1394

KS_PhysConn_Video_USB

KS_PhysConn_Video_VideoDecoder

KS_PhysConn_Video_VideoEncoder

KS_PhysConn_Video_SCART

KS_PhysConn_Audio_Tuner

KS_PhysConn_Audio_Line

KS_PhysConn_Audio_Misc

KS_PhysConn_Audio_AESDigital

KS_PhysConn_Audio_SPDIFDigital

KS_PhysConn_Audio_SCSI

KS_PhysConn_Audio_AUX

KS_PhysConn_Audio_1394

KS_PhysConn_Audio_USB

KS_PhysConn_Audio_AudioDecoder

RelatedPinIndex

Especifica el índice de patilla opcional de un pin relacionado con el pin especificado en Index. Por ejemplo, el minidriver puede establecer RelatedPinIndex en el índice de anclaje de la secuencia de audio que va con una secuencia de vídeo en Index. RelatedPinIndex solo se aplica a las patillas de la misma dirección (entrada o salida) que el pin que se consulta. Si ningún otro pin está relacionado con el pin actual, el minidriver debe devolver (-1).

Medium

Especifica una estructura de KSPIN_MEDIUM que representa la conexión de hardware para el pin. El minidriver devuelve esta información.

Comentarios

Todos los valores de índice son de base cero y los patillas de entrada se cuentan por separado de los pines de salida.

Requisitos

Requisito Valor
Header ksmedia.h (incluya Ksmedia.h)

Consulte también

KSPROPERTY

KSPROPERTY_CROSSBAR_PININFO

PROPSETID_VIDCAP_CROSSBAR